Tips on making a good audio photo slideshow: Visual variety, nat sound, noise-free narration
I want to use an NPPA multimedia contest winning audio photo slideshow, Sister Judy, to discuss three tips for producing a good slideshow: visual variety, nat sound, and noise-free recording.
